The Law

Wyoming DUI law states that it is against the law for any person to drive a motor vehicle while under the influence of alcohol or drugs, if he or she has with a blood alcohol concentration level of .08% or greater.

The Penalties

  • Imprisonment: Up to 6 months.
  • Fines: Up to $750, plus court costs.
  • Impact on License: Suspended for 90 days.
  • Ignition Interlock: May be required to install one in your vehicle.

The Solution

To have your license reinstated, you must file an SR22 form which you can attain from your insurance provider.

You will be required to carry your SR22 insurance for a period of 3-years.
